Maybe we should honor the women who were real astronauts. From left to right are Shannon W. Lucid, Margaret Rhea Seddon, Kathryn D. Sullivan, Judith A. Resnik, Anna L. Fisher, and Sally K. Ride. NASA selected all six women as their first female astronaut candidates in January 1978.

Today is the 44th anniversary of R.E.M.’s trip to Winston-Salem to record 3 songs with young producer Mitch Easter: Radio Free Europe, Sitting Still & Wh. Tornado at Drive-in Studio. It was released on Hib-Tone Records 3 months later & things were off & running! Read more: remhq.com/news/44th-an...
